logo

Output 18b25ebf831528cd97a3bb05f13a227026f2aec4d7966445fefa53c2e6df8f7a:1

value
4742615
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b64195cbde1dda94f62c883df53ff095dabd59e4 OP_EQUAL
address
3JJhUPiSfMdjodamdSXj7g2oGy9bgCPYGJ
transaction
18b25ebf831528cd97a3bb05f13a227026f2aec4d7966445fefa53c2e6df8f7a